Expressing support for the designation of the week of September 22 through September 28, 2024, as "Gold Star Families Remembrance Week".
Impact
The resolution aims to enhance public awareness regarding the sacrifices made by the families of armed service members. By designating a specific week for remembrance, it brings focus on the emotional and societal impact of military service and the ultimate sacrifice made by these individuals. It may lead to local and national observances that foster community support for Gold Star families, thereby reinforcing a culture of remembrance.
Summary
House Resolution 1447 expresses support for the designation of the week of September 22 through September 28, 2024, as 'Gold Star Families Remembrance Week'. This resolution seeks to recognize and honor the sacrifices made by families who have lost a loved one serving in the Armed Forces of the United States. The resolution not only pays tribute to these families but also encourages citizens to engage in community service and remembrance activities during this week.
